In a letter to civil aviation minister Kinjarapu Rammohan Naidu and Directorate General of Civil Aviation Monday, the pilots' body said "the security situation has now deteriorated further" and that "recent reports of explicit threats directed against Dubai and Abu Dhabi, coupled with the continuing military escalation in the region, significantly heighten the risk to civil aviation operations".

The appeal comes as geopolitical tensions in West Asia continue to disrupt global aviation, forcing airlines to reroute flights and avoid conflict-affected airspaces amid concerns over missile attacks, GPS jamming, electronic warfare, and sudden airspace closures.
